Deep Dive into Encryption Protocols
The strength of any security tool lies in its encryption methods. Winspirit Australia commonly employs industry-standard encryption protocols, such as AES-256, generally considered a very robust and secure algorithm. This means all data travelling through the secure tunnel is scrambled into an unreadable format, preventing unauthorized access. The underlying protocols are regularly updated to defend against emerging cyber threats and vulnerabilities. Beyond encryption, the platform often integrates features like DNS leak protection, preventing your internet service provider from tracking your online activity, and a kill switch, which automatically disconnects your internet connection if the secure tunnel drops, safeguarding your data. These additions collectively bolster the overall security posture of the service, proving a strong point for users prioritizing protection.

Customization Options and Advanced Settings
Beyond the basic functionalities, Winspirit Australia, and similar services, often provide more advanced customization options for experienced users. These may include the ability to select specific tunneling protocols (like OpenVPN, IKEv2, or WireGuard), configure port forwarding for specific applications, or customize DNS settings. The integration of split tunneling, which allows users to choose which applications route through the secure tunnel and which connect directly to the internet, can significantly enhance performance. These advanced features provide greater control over the user's online experience, allowing them to tailor the service to their specific needs and priorities, improving the users’ overall experience.

Optimizing Connection Speed
Several strategies can be employed to optimize connection speed when using a service like Winspirit Australia. Choosing a server location geographically closer to your actual location generally results in lower latency and faster speeds. Experimenting with different tunneling protocols can also impact performance; WireGuard, for instance, is known for its speed and efficiency. Additionally, closing bandwidth-intensive applications while using the secure tunnel, and ensuring your internet connection is stable, can all contribute to a smoother online experience. Regularly clearing cache and cookies may also help to maintain optimal performance. Finally, a wired connection is generally more stable and faster than a wireless connection.

Legal and Privacy Aspects of Winspirit Australia
When considering a security tool, it is essential to understand its legal jurisdiction and privacy policy. Winspirit Australia, like many similar services, must comply with the laws of the country where it is based. A no-logs policy is a crucial aspect of privacy; this means the provider does not track or store your online activity, ensuring your browsing history remains confidential. However, it's important to carefully review the provider's privacy policy to confirm the specifics of their logging practices and data retention policies. Transparency in this area is a hallmark of a trustworthy service. Furthermore, the presence of an independent audit of their security practices can provide additional assurance.
